Step-by-Step Waffle Breakfast Pizzas Instructions

Preparing Your Waffle Breakfast Pizzas

Making Waffle Breakfast Pizzas is a breeze, and the whole process can be done in under an hour. You’ll need a waffle iron, a baking sheet, and a few basic kitchen tools to get started. The key is to have all your toppings prepped and ready to go before you start cooking the waffles, so everything comes together quickly.

1- Preheat your waffle iron and prepare the waffle batter according to the recipe instructions. Be sure to let the batter rest for a few minutes before cooking the waffles.
2- Cook the waffles one at a time, following the manufacturer’s instructions for your particular waffle iron. They should be golden brown and crispy on the outside.
3- As soon as each waffle is cooked, transfer it to a baking sheet and top with your desired breakfast toppings. Be generous with the cheese, as it will help everything stick together.
4- Once all the waffles are topped, place the baking sheet in a preheated oven and bake for 10-12 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
5- Remove the Waffle Breakfast Pizzas from the oven and garnish with a sprinkle of chopped green onions.
6- Serve the Waffle Breakfast Pizzas warm, with a side of marinara sauce for dipping.

Storage and Make-Ahead Tips

Leftover Waffle Breakfast Pizzas can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. To reheat, simply place them on a baking sheet and warm in a 350°F oven for 5-7 minutes, or until heated through. You can also freeze the untopped waffles for up to 3 months, then just top and bake them when you’re ready to enjoy.

For a make-ahead option, you can prepare the waffle batter and have all your toppings chopped and ready to go the night before. Then in the morning, all you’ll have to do is cook the waffles and assemble the Waffle Breakfast Pizzas. This is a great time-saving trick if you’re hosting a crowd for brunch.

Frequently Asked Questions

Q: Can I use frozen waffles instead of making my own batter?
A: Absolutely! Using frozen waffles is a great time-saving option. Just be sure to follow the package instructions for cooking them, and then top and bake as directed in the recipe.

Q: How do I get the waffles extra crispy?
A: To ensure your waffles are nice and crispy, make sure your waffle iron is fully preheated before adding the batter. You can also try adding a bit of extra oil or melted butter to the batter. And be sure not to overfill the waffle iron, as this can lead to soggy waffles.

Q: Can I prepare the Waffle Breakfast Pizzas ahead of time?
A: Yes, you can absolutely make these ahead of time! Cook the waffles, top them, and then store them in the fridge for up to 3 days. When you’re ready to serve, simply warm them in the oven until the cheese is melted and bubbly.

Q: How many Waffle Breakfast Pizzas does this recipe make?
A: This recipe will make approximately 8-10 individual Waffle Breakfast Pizzas, depending on the size of your waffle iron. The exact yield may vary slightly.

Q: What should I do if the cheese gets too browned in the oven?
A: If you notice the cheese starting to get too dark or crispy, simply tent a piece of foil over the Waffle Breakfast Pizzas during the last few minutes of baking. This will help prevent the cheese from burning.

Description

Indulge in the best of both worlds with these Waffle Breakfast Pizzas! Fluffy waffles are topped with all your favorite pizza toppings for a deliciously unique and satisfying breakfast.


Ingredients

– 4 frozen waffles

– 1 cup shredded mozzarella cheese

– 1/2 cup sliced pepperoni

– 1/4 cup tomato sauce

– 2 tbsp fresh basil leaves, chopped


Instructions

1. 1. Preheat oven to 400°F.

2. 2. Place the frozen waffles on a baking sheet.

3. 3. Top each waffle with shredded mozzarella cheese, sliced pepperoni, and a drizzle of tomato sauce.

4. 4. Bake for 8-10 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ly.

5. 5. Remove from oven and sprinkle with fresh chopped basil.

6. 6. Serve hot and enjoy your Waffle Breakfast Pizzas!

Notes

For extra flavor, you can add other pizza toppings like mushrooms, onions, or bell peppers. The waffles can also be made fresh instead of using frozen.
